Balers Sales Market Outlook

The global balers market is projected to reach a valuation of approximately USD 5.3 billion by 2035, growing at a compound annual growth rate (CAGR) of around 4.2% during the forecast period. With the rising demand for effective waste management and recycling solutions, the balers market is experiencing significant growth. Increasing awareness regarding environmental sustainability and the need for efficient resource utilization are driving innovations in baler technology. Furthermore, the expanding manufacturing and packaging industries are fueling demand for balers, as these sectors necessitate optimal waste compression for logistics and storage. The transition towards circular economies is also prompting companies to invest in advanced baling solutions, thereby enhancing market prospects.

By Type

Vertical Balers:

Vertical balers are designed to compress recyclable materials vertically, allowing for efficient space utilization and ease of operation. These machines are primarily used in environments with limited space, making them ideal for smaller operations such as retail outlets and small warehouses. The vertical design helps in creating dense bales that are easy to handle and transport. The increasing focus on recycling initiatives is driving the demand for vertical balers, as they are economical and effective in processing various materials, including cardboard and plastics. Their compact size and versatility in application further enhance their attractiveness to businesses aiming to streamline their waste management processes.

Horizontal Balers:

Horizontal balers are larger machines designed for high-capacity operations, making them suitable for industrial environments such as recycling centers and large manufacturing facilities. These balers can handle a wide range of materials and are engineered to produce large, dense bales, which are advantageous for transportation and storage. The growth of the recycling industry and the increasing volume of waste being generated are driving the demand for horizontal balers. Their ability to operate continuously and efficiently, coupled with the advancements in automation technology, is making them the preferred choice for larger enterprises looking to optimize their waste management operations.

Two-Ram Balers:

Two-ram balers provide enhanced efficiency and flexibility in the baling process, allowing operators to handle multiple types of materials simultaneously. These balers utilize two hydraulic rams to compress materials, which helps in producing denser bales than traditional single-ram balers. This technology is particularly beneficial in recycling applications where operators deal with mixed materials. The versatility and operational efficiency of two-ram balers are contributing to their growing adoption across various industries, particularly within recycling and waste management sectors. Their ability to process a wide array of materials while minimizing operational costs is a key factor driving their demand.

Closed-End Horizontal Balers:

Closed-end horizontal balers are specialized machines designed to process large volumes of materials while ensuring safety and efficiency. These balers feature a closed-end design that allows for the compression of materials without the risk of spillage or contamination. This characteristic makes them suitable for handling hazardous or sensitive materials, especially in industries such as healthcare and food packaging. The increasing emphasis on safety standards and waste management regulations is propelling the demand for closed-end horizontal balers. Their ability to produce tightly compressed bales with minimal waste is further enhancing their market appeal among industries seeking more effective waste handling solutions.

Agriculture Industry:

In the agriculture industry, balers are commonly used to compress and bundle agricultural waste and by-products, such as straw and hay. These balers help farmers manage their waste more effectively while creating easily transportable and storable bales. The emphasis on sustainable agricultural practices is driving the need for balers, as farmers look for ways to recycle organic waste and enhance soil health. The growth in demand for bioenergy and sustainable farming practices is likely to boost the uptake of balers in this sector.
